Chevrolet hired Bonanza star Lorne Greene to host the automaker’s announcement film for 1966. The film shows stunt drivers from Chitwoods Thrill team taking the cars through their paces. Also behind the scenes of a dramatic commercial and the introduction of a new V8 engine. This film was produced by the Jam Handy Company in Detroit.
